2. Network With Other Home Professionals

If you’re serious about marketing your landscaping business, networking with other home professionals is a great way to get more customers. Here are some tips on how to go about it:

  • Get involved with local groups and organizations that cater to homeowners. This could be anything from the Chamber of Commerce to the neighborhood watch group. By getting involved, you’ll get your name out there and gain valuable insights into the needs and concerns of homeowners in your area.
  • Develop relationships with other home professionals who complement your services. For example, if you offer landscaping services, develop relationships with local tree service companies, nurseries, and garden centers. This way, you can refer businesses to each other and create a network of professionals homeowners can trust.

6.  Start a Referral Program

A referral program is a great way to encourage your current customers to refer their friends and family to your business. You need to do a few things to set up a successful referral program. First, you need to offer an incentive for your customers to refer others to your business. This could be a discount on their next service, a free service, or even just a gift card. Second, you need to make it easy for them to refer others. This could be as simple as providing them with referral cards that they can hand out to their friends and family.

16. Utilize local SEO strategies

Local SEO is critical for businesses that serve specific geographic areas. It involves optimizing your online presence to attract more business from relevant local searches. Here are detailed steps to improve your landscaping business’s local SEO:

  • Ensure your business is listed on Google My Business, Bing Places for Business, and other local directories. Accurately fill out all the information, including your business name, address, phone number, and services offered.
  • Encourage satisfied customers to leave positive reviews on your Google My Business profile and other review sites like Yelp. Respond professionally to all reviews, thanking customers for positive feedback and addressing any concerns raised in negative reviews.
  • Use local keywords throughout your website and in your content. For example, if you’re based in San Francisco, phrases like “landscaping services in San Francisco” or “San Francisco landscape designers” can help your site rank higher in local search results.
  • Create location-specific pages on your website if you serve multiple areas. These pages should be optimized for SEO and provide information and services relevant to each specific location.

18. Collaborate with local businesses for joint promotions

Partnering with businesses that offer complementary services can be a win-win for both parties. For example, team up with local garden centers, home improvement stores, or real estate agents to offer joint promotions. Here’s how to make this approach work:

  • Identify potential partners that share your target market but aren’t direct competitors. Reach out to them with a proposal for how a partnership could benefit both businesses.
  • Develop joint marketing campaigns, such as bundle offers (e.g., a discount on landscaping services with every purchase from a garden center) or co-sponsored events (e.g., a home improvement seminar or garden show).
  • Share each other’s marketing materials in your respective stores and on your social media channels. This can increase your reach and introduce your business to a new audience that’s already interested in home and garden improvement.
